Output 303805015412f6625b126cb8cf93858ba7883593526c66b46ba60c1dc4a04a8a:1

value
1550468
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4942b5307b4087acfd8b1bf557f88fb3e865091 OP_EQUAL
address
3J9q43yt5oVJxuRz7VD2ZsqUjTxVehHAZz
transaction
303805015412f6625b126cb8cf93858ba7883593526c66b46ba60c1dc4a04a8a
confirmations
295406
spent
true